📚 Year 10 Edexcel Accounting: Cross-Disciplinary Integrated Question Practice | 跨学科综合题型训练
In the Edexcel Year 10 accounting syllabus, exam questions increasingly blend pure accounting knowledge with elements from mathematics, business studies, and economics. This cross-disciplinary approach tests your ability to not only prepare financial statements and calculate ratios but also interpret what the numbers mean for real-world decision-making. Mastering these integrated questions requires you to connect concepts across subjects, apply logical reasoning, and communicate your analysis clearly in both numerical and written forms.

1. Understanding the Cross-Disciplinary Exam Approach | 理解跨学科考试方法
Edexcel accounting papers often present a short business scenario followed by questions that demand more than simple bookkeeping. You may need to calculate percentage changes, assess liquidity, or explain how a rise in interest rates affects a firm’s profit. These tasks draw on mathematical skills (e.g., ratio algebra, percentages), economic reasoning (e.g., inflation, demand), and business acumen (e.g., strategic choices). Recognising these links early helps you approach revision holistically and avoid treating each subject in isolation.

2. Applying Mathematics in Accounting Calculations | 会计计算中的数学应用
Mathematical fluency is essential for ratio analysis, break-even calculations, and depreciation schedules. For instance, the gross profit margin formula is:
Gross Profit Margin = (Gross Profit ÷ Revenue) × 100%
You must be comfortable rearranging equations, working with decimals, and converting fractions to percentages. When calculating the quick ratio or inventory turnover, you will use division and multiplication of large numbers; accuracy is vital because a small arithmetic slip can lead to an entirely wrong interpretation.

Beyond basic arithmetic, you may encounter trend analysis where you calculate year-on-year growth:
Growth Rate = [(Current Year – Prior Year) ÷ Prior Year] × 100%
This formula, familiar from mathematics lessons, becomes a powerful tool to spot whether a firm’s revenue is rising faster than its costs.

3. Linking Accounting to Business Decision-Making | 连接会计与商业决策
Accounting numbers are not produced in a vacuum — they inform decisions such as whether to launch a new product, discontinue a loss-making division, or seek external financing. A high current ratio might look safe, but a business consultant would ask if the firm is holding excessive inventory that could become obsolete. Thus, you must interpret ratios within a commercial context, using ideas from business studies about working capital management and corporate objectives.

4. Integrating Economic Concepts: Break-even and Cost Behaviour | 整合经济学概念:盈亏平衡与成本性态
Break-even analysis directly merges accounting data with microeconomics. The break-even point in units is:
Break-even (units) = Fixed Costs ÷ (Selling Price per Unit – Variable Cost per Unit)
Understanding fixed and variable costs requires you to classify expenses — a skill rooted in cost accounting. Economics further teaches you about economies of scale, which can shift the break-even point when a company grows. In an integrated exam question, you might be given a scenario with rising material prices (inflation) and asked to recalculate the break-even point and comment on the firm’s vulnerability.

Similarly, the concept of price elasticity of demand from economics can help you predict how a change in selling price might affect total revenue, and consequently profit — making your accounting answer far more insightful.

5. Data Analysis and Interpretation of Financial Statements | 数据分析与财务报表解读
Modern accounting questions often present two years of financial data in a table. You must go beyond computing a few ratios; you need to identify trends, spot anomalies, and draw supported conclusions. For example:
| Item | 2023 (£) | 2024 (£) |
| Revenue | 120,000 | 150,000 |
| Cost of sales | 72,000 | 97,500 |
| Gross profit | 48,000 | 52,500 |
| Expenses | 30,000 | 39,000 |
| Net profit | 18,000 | 13,500 |
From this data, you could calculate the gross margin: 2023 (40%) and 2024 (35%). Although revenue rose 25%, cost of sales jumped 35.4%, squeezing the margin. Your analysis must combine arithmetic with business logic — perhaps the firm is losing pricing power due to a new competitor, an economic insight that would strengthen your answer.

6. Information Technology and Accounting Software Awareness | 信息技术与会计软件意识
While Year 10 does not require hands-on software skills, integrated questions sometimes refer to the impact of technology on accounting systems. You might be asked how a spreadsheet could improve accuracy of break-even analysis or why computerised ledgers reduce errors in double-entry. This touches on ICT knowledge: formulas, cell referencing, and automated checks. Demonstrating awareness of how technology supports accounting processes shows a mature cross-curricular understanding.

7. Case Study: Integrated Question Walkthrough | 案例分析:综合题型演练
Let us work through a simplified integrated scenario. ‘Bella’s Bakery’ provides the following data for one month:
| Fixed costs | £8,000 |
| Selling price per cake | £4.00 |
| Variable cost per cake | £1.60 |
| Cakes sold in March | 4,000 |
Question: Calculate the break-even point in units and the margin of safety. Comment on how an expected 10% rise in flour prices (a variable cost) would affect profitability, and whether the bakery should consider a small price increase if demand is price elastic.

Step 1 – Break-even: Contribution per unit = £4.00 – £1.60 = £2.40. Break-even units = £8,000 ÷ £2.40 = 3,333.33, rounded to 3,334 cakes. Margin of safety = 4,000 – 3,334 = 666 cakes.

Step 2 – Impact of 10% rise in variable cost: New variable cost = £1.60 × 1.10 = £1.76. New contribution = £2.24. New break-even = 8,000 ÷ 2.24 = 3,571.4, so 3,572 units. Profit at 4,000 units originally was (4,000 × £2.40) – £8,000 = £1,600; after the cost rise, profit = (4,000 × £2.24) – £8,000 = £960, a drop of 40%. This shows how sensitive profit is to variable cost changes.

Step 3 – Price increase with elastic demand: If demand is price elastic, raising the price may cause a proportionally larger drop in quantity sold, reducing total revenue. The bakery must weigh the higher contribution per unit against the potential loss of sales volume. An accountant would advise testing a small price rise on a limited line of cakes first.

8. Common Mistakes to Avoid in Integrated Questions | 综合题型中常见错误及避免
One frequent error is treating the question as a pure calculation drill without offering any commentary. Marks are often reserved for evaluation — e.g., ‘state what the owner should do and why’. Another pitfall is ignoring non-financial factors: a profitable investment might harm the environment or damage staff morale, topics covered in business and economics. Also, students sometimes forget to check if their answer makes sense; a net profit margin of 80% in a grocery store is unrealistic and suggests a calculation mistake.

9. Exam-room Strategy and Time Management | 考场策略与时间管理
When facing an integrated question under time pressure, first scan the whole task, identify which subject skills are required, and allocate time accordingly. For a 12-mark question combining calculation and analysis, you might spend 6–7 minutes on the numeric part and 5–6 minutes on the written discussion. Use pen and paper to quickly draw a break-even chart or a simple table if it helps you visualise trends. Leave enough time to re-read your written arguments: a clear economic justification, such as mentioning ‘opportunity cost’, can lift your answer to the highest band.

10. Conclusion: Building a Multidisciplinary Mindset | 结语:建立多学科思维
Cross-disciplinary integrated question practice is not an extra burden; it is a chance to show how accounting sits at the heart of business. By weaving together mathematics, economics, business studies, and a touch of IT awareness, you develop the analytical depth that examiners reward. Regular practice with varied scenarios — from a manufacturing firm facing rising raw material costs to a retailer adjusting pricing strategy — will make you comfortable with the blended approach. Remember: every number tells a story, and your job is to tell it with both precision and insight.
